This seems harsh on Marcus Rashford. He\u2019s a likeable, if slightly inhibited, character who could prove important for England. That pace can help open defences. Rashford has a point to prove to potential suitors and unleashing him in tonight\u2019s game against Panama could be the start.<\/p>\n<p>In midfield, there is a significant case for resting Declan Rice against Panama. He\u2019s trained but has been troubled by a niggle. He\u2019s played 64 games already in an intense season for Arsenal and England. He\u2019s a yellow card away from missing the round of 32. \u201cHe\u2019s experienced enough to handle it,\u201d Tuchel said of Rice walking the disciplinary tightrope. Rice can handle the balancing act, committed ball-winner and timing his interventions well. But it is a risk.\u00a0It is the perfect opportunity to rest Rice and give Kobbie Mainoo a start.<\/p>\n<p>There is also the question of who replaces the injured Reece James at right-back. Inevitably, some have questioned the decision to leave Trent Alexander-Arnold behind, but you\u2019re never going to persuade Thomas Tuchel to change his mind. The Real Madrid man was keeping himself fit in case the call came to replace somebody in the England squad. The call never came. Alexander-Arnold\u2019s summer took an even more exacting tone with the sight of Denzel Dumfries, expected to be a new challenger for his place at Madrid, impressing for the Dutch against Tunisia.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p class=\"has-text-align-center\">\u26bd\u00a0\u26bd<\/p>\n<p>Central Park Tavern, 327 W 57<sup>th<\/sup>. This friendly New York bar is usually game-day home to followers of Michigan Wolverines and Buffalo Bills. England fans have adopted this Midtown 30-screen venue as one of their Manhattan bases, and the Football Supporters\u2019 Association use it for their embassy. They got up early to drive to Connecticut to collect copies of Free Lions from the printers. These fanzines contain plenty of information for fans heading to MetLife. It\u2019s all funded by the FSA. Given how important the FSA have been in improving fans\u2019 behaviour, they really could do with more support from England and the FA. It was good to see representatives of UK Consulate liaising with fans\u2019 leaders.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>There are 10,000 England supporters expected to fly in, including 3,900 members of the England Supporters Travel Club. Most are sorted for tickets but others are looking at between \u00a31,050 to \u00a35,680 on secondary markets. Some are having to pay \u00a375 for a return train ticket to Meadowlands. Others fork out \u00a3175 for an official parking spot. The very least the players can do is to give fans a strong performance.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p class=\"has-text-align-center\">\u26bd\u00a0\u26bd<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When things are not going so well is where you learn the most.\u201d Wise words from Thomas Christiansen. Panama\u2019s head coach was reflecting on his difficult 35 games in charge of Leeds United. Christiansen was dismissed after being knocked out of the FA Cup by lowly Newport County, and languishing 10<sup>th<\/sup>\u00a0in the Championship, seven points off the play-off. He tried to introduce a more possession-based style. The players weren\u2019t good enough.<\/p>\n<p class=\"has-text-align-center\">\u26bd\u00a0\u26bd<\/p>\n<p>A sign of FIFA\u2019s attention to money, and to branding detail, will be clear to all fans heading into the match today.
